Which professionals are typically subject to mandatory elder abuse reporting?

Explanation:
Mandatory reporting for elder abuse relies on a broad group of professionals who encounter elders in the course of their work. The correct answer reflects that not just one profession, but several—such as physicians, social workers, nurses, and other licensed or caregiving professionals—are typically required to report suspected abuse promptly to the appropriate authorities. The emphasis on timely reporting is crucial because early intervention helps protect the elder and allows authorities to investigate quickly. This isn’t limited to a single role like physicians, nor is it limited to police, and it isn’t optional for those who are mandated. The exact list can vary by jurisdiction, but the core idea is clear: many professionals who interact with older adults have a legal duty to report suspected abuse promptly to protect the vulnerable.
